The GeForce GTX 1070 is at least 2x faster gaming GPU than the GeForce GT 710. We cannot compare value as at least one GPU is out of stock.
Advantages of the GeForce GTX 1070
- At least 2x faster GPU for gaming
- Up to 700% more VRAM memory – 8 vs 1 GB
Advantages of the GeForce GT 710
- Consumes up to 81% less energy – 29 vs 150 Watts

Specifications
Comparison of all specifications
GeForce GTX 1070 | SpecificationsComparison of all specifications | GeForce GT 710 |
---|---|---|
General | ||
Jun 10th, 2016 | Release Date | Jan 26th, 2016 |
$379.00 | MSRP | Not Available |
GeForce 10 | Generation | GeForce 700 |
Desktop | Segment | Desktop |
150 W | Power Consumption | 29 W |
Memory | ||
8 GB | Memory Size | 1 GB |
GDDR5 | Memory Type | DDR3 |
256-bit | Memory Bus | 64-bit |
256.3 GB/s | Bandwidth | 14.37 GB/s |
Theoretical Performance | ||
107.7 GPixel/s | Pixel Fillrate | 1.62 GPixel/s |
202 GTexel/s | Texture Fillrate | 6.48 GTexel/s |
6.463 TFLOPS | FP32 | 155.5 GFLOPS |
